Who Is Gary Brecka?
Gary Brecka spent over two decades in the life insurance industry as a mortality expert, using biometric data to predict how long people would live. He got uncomfortably good at it. Eventually, he realized that the same data that predicted death could also be used to engineer longevity — and pivoted hard into functional medicine and human optimization.
He's worked with high-profile clients including UFC president Dana White, whose transformation under Brecka's protocol became one of the most viral wellness stories of 2023. Dana White publicly credited Brecka with changing his life, and the internet responded by making Gary Brecka the most Googled biohacker in America.
His core message: most people aren't sick, they're deficient. Fix the deficiencies. Support the biology. Watch the results compound.
Gary Brecka's Full Supplement Stack (2026)
Based on his podcast appearances, interviews, and public statements, here is the confirmed Gary Brecka supplement list:
| Supplement | Purpose | Daily Dose |
|---|---|---|
| Creatine | Muscle performance + brain energy | 1.5–5g |
| Methylated Multivitamin | Foundational nutrient coverage | 2 tablets/day |
| Resveratrol | Antioxidant + cellular longevity | Daily |
| NAD+ | Cellular energy + DNA repair | Daily |
| NMN | NAD+ precursor + longevity | 250–900mg |
| Omega-3s | Cardiovascular + brain health | 2–4g EPA+DHA |
| Collagen | Structural protein + skin/joint health | 1 scoop/day |
| Magnesium (Threonate) | Sleep quality + nervous system | 200–400mg before bed |
| L-Theanine | Calm focus + sleep preparation | 100–200mg before bed |
| Melatonin | Sleep onset | 1–3mg before bed |
| Glutathione | Master antioxidant + detox | Daily |
| Trimethylglycine (TMG) | Methylation support | Daily |
| Vitamin D3 + K2 | Immune function + bone health | 5,000 IU D3 |
| Essential Amino Acids | Muscle recovery + protein synthesis | Daily, morning |

2. Multivitamin — "Not All Vitamins Are Created Equal"
This is where Brecka gets particular. He doesn't just want a multivitamin. He wants a methylated multivitamin — one that uses activated B-vitamin forms (methylfolate, methylcobalamin, hydroxocobalamin) that bypass the MTHFR gene bottleneck. He estimates up to 44% of the population has some form of MTHFR variation that impairs their ability to process standard synthetic folic acid and B12.

5. NMN — "The Precursor That Refills the Tank"
NMN (Nicotinamide Mononucleotide) is a direct NAD+ precursor. Brecka uses both NAD+ directly and NMN, understanding that the two compounds hit the pathway from different angles. NMN crosses cell membranes more efficiently and is converted to NAD+ intracellularly, while supplemental NAD+ provides more immediate systemic availability.
